Last sunday I took my 8 & 10yo to Candy Labs to do the Lollipop Pro class. It was absolutely incredible start to finish! We started by tasting a few different candies, so that we could select a flavor. While they were preparing our candy, we got to watch the candy being handmade.
After, Jennifer took us through the process of making multiple different styles & designs of lollipops. In the end, we came home with lots of candy & an amazing experience. I would a 100% go back again. I'm thinking of doing one of my children's birthday parties there in the future.

These handmade, gluten-free, vegan, & allergy-free delicious treats are not only beautifully crafted but also absolutely packed with flavor. A tiny piece is very potent. We just love the fun shapes & designs. The sushi with the little sticks is so cute, & we just had to get the mandarin/tangerine tube candy with a Shiba Inu on it. We're not sure how they get it on there; it's tiny! (I busted out the macro lens for the first time in 10 years just to show that close-up.) They are so well made, & we're incredibly impressed. They sell these candies by the unit, as a bundle deal, or you can even make your own custom box, which is perfect for gifts.
